VIDEO: USA Network Reveals First Promo for REAL COUNTRY Featuring Shania Twain, Jake Owen and Travis Tritt
by Tori Hartshorn - Oct 10, 2018


Today USA Network revealed the first promo and key art for its new music showcase series REAL COUNTRY featuring five-time GRAMMY Award(R)-winning trailblazer Shania Twain, platinum-selling singer-songwriter Jake Owen and GRAMMY Award(R)-winning music legend Travis Tritt. From Wilshire Studios, the eight-part series will premiere Tuesday, November 13 at 10/9c, and has Twain, Nicolle Yaron, Stijn Bakkers and Leslie Garvin set to executive produce.

Chris Janson Adds First Los Angeles Headlining Show to Tour
by Kaitlin Milligan - Oct 10, 2018


Platinum-selling and chart-topping country artist Chris Janson has announced his first ever headlining show in Los Angeles, along with his upcoming “Waitin' On 5” fall tour that will stop in markets such as Kansas City, Sacramento, and Ft. Worth. This tour punctuates an exciting year for Janson, which saw the rising star win MusicRow's Song of the Year award for “Drunk Girl,” receive three Country Music Association Award nominations including New Artist of the Year, and become the youngest living member of the Grand Ole Opry. 'Dee Jay Silver Day' Proclaimed in Las Vegas on Friday, September 21
by Tori Hartshorn - Sep 25, 2018


For his birthday this year, DEE JAY SILVER received an extra special gift from a city near and dear to his heart when Friday, September 21 was officially proclaimed 'Dee Jay Silver Day' in Las Vegas by Mayor Carolyn Goodman. The groundbreaking DJ/remixer/producer/radio host received the declaration while onstage at Rehab Pool at the Hard Rock Hotel headlining his final appearance at the famed pool party, where he's held a residency for the last four consecutive years. Throughout the last decade, DEE JAY SILVER has hosted various residencies in Las Vegas at hotspots including Hyde Nightclub, Foundation Room, LAX Nightclub and Body English, in addition to his annual appearances at the Academy of Country Music Awards (ACM) events and the National Finals Rodeo, where he returns this December, among others. He'll be back in the city this Sunday, September 30 to headline Omnia Nightclub.

CMA Songwriters Series Announces Los Angeles Performance with Florida Georgia Line, Corey Crowder, HARDY, and Tree Vibez
by Kaitlin Milligan - Sep 19, 2018


The Country Music Association's critically acclaimed CMA Songwriters Series Presented by U.S. Bank has announced a performance at The Novo in Los Angeles Wednesday, Oct. 10 at 7:00 PM featuring four-time CMA Awards-winning duo Florida Georgia Line alongside songwriters Corey Crowder, HARDY, and Tree Vibez Music special guests. The series hosts intimate performances with some of Country Music's most exciting songwriting talent taking turns telling the stories behind their hit songs and performing them as originally written. Country Music Association Visits Students in Houston
by A.A. Cristi - Sep 18, 2018


The Country Music Association visited Houston yesterday, Monday, Sept. 17, with Josh Kerr, Maddie & Tae and Jon Nite, joining the CMA Foundation to meet with students at Waltrip High School followed by a CMA Songwriters Series Presented by U.S. Bank performance at The Heights Theater. Monday afternoon, the songwriters visited Waltrip High School in the Houston Independent School District (HISD), participating in two band classes and a Q&A session, in addition to being treated to special performances by the students in each class.

Chris Janson Ties For Top Earning First Time CMA Nominee With Three Nominations
by Tori Hartshorn - Aug 28, 2018


Warner Bros./Warner Music Nashville recording artist Chris Janson tied for the top earning first-time CMA nominee with three nominations. He is up for New Artist of the Year, his current single, “Drunk Girl,” received a nomination for Song of the Year, alongside co-writers Scooter Carusoe and Tom Douglas, and a nod for Music Video of the Year, directed by Jeff Venable.

Jake Owen Announces Second Leg of LIFE'S WHATCHA MAKE IT TOUR 2018 with David Lee Murphy and Morgan Wallen
by TV News Desk - Aug 6, 2018


One week after Jake Owen's single, “I Was Jack (You Were Diane),” hit No. 1 on the country airplay charts, the Big Loud recording artist announces his new single, “Down to the Honkytonk,” and the second leg of his “Life's Whatcha Make It Tour 2018.” The tour will include special guest David Lee Murphy and rising star Morgan Wallen. DEE JAY SILVER To Release New Single SHINE 7/6, Announces New Residencies in Las Vegas and Nashville
by BWW News Desk - Jul 6, 2018


Groundbreaking DJ/remixer/producer/radio host DEE JAY SILVER has revealed that his new single 'Shine,' featuring vocals from Joey Hyde, will be released Today, July 6 across all digital music platforms. The dance music track marks his first new taste of original music this year, with more to come, and follows his previous original songs: the electronic music single 'Made To Do' (2017) and country hit 'Just Got Paid' (2016), the latter of which has been played over 1 million times on Spotify.
